nginx php目录配置:对于使用Nginx服务器搭建PHP网站的开发者来说,正确的目录配置是确保网站正常运行的重要步骤之一。在本篇博文中,我们将讨论如何在Nginx服务器上进行PHP目录配置,以便您能更好地管理和优化您的网站。
为什么目录配置很重要?
目录配置是指在Nginx服务器上设置正确的文件夹结构和权限,以便PHP脚本能够顺利执行并访问所需的文件。一个良好的目录配置可以提高网站的安全性、性能和可维护性,避免常见的错误和安全漏洞。
基本的Nginx目录配置步骤:
- 创建网站根目录:确保您已创建一个存放网站文件的根目录,通常位于Nginx的Web根目录下。
- 设置目录权限:使用适当的权限设置确保Nginx可以读取和执行PHP文件,同时禁止未经授权的访问。
- 配置Nginx服务器块:在Nginx配置文件中添加服务器块指令,指定PHP文件的处理方式和访问权限。
- 测试配置更改:在每次更改配置后,务必重启Nginx服务器并测试网站是否正常运行。
常见的目录配置错误:
在配置Nginx目录时,常见的错误可能包括设置不正确的文件权限、指定错误的根目录或忽略服务器块中的重要指令。这些错误可能导致网站无法正常访问或遭受安全威胁。
优化PHP目录配置的建议:
为了优化PHP目录配置,您可以考虑以下建议:
- 限制目录访问权限:禁止对敏感目录的直接访问,通过Nginx配置文件限制访问权限以提高安全性。
- 使用目录别名:通过使用Nginx的目录别名功能,可以更灵活地管理文件目录结构,避免路径混乱和错误。
- 启用目录索引:在需要时启用Nginx的目录索引功能,方便用户查看目录内容,但要注意安全风险。
- 定期审查配置:定期检查和审查Nginx服务器配置文件,确保正确设置并及时发现问题。
总结:
正确的nginx php目录配置对于保障网站的正常运行至关重要。通过遵循基本的配置步骤和优化建议,您可以确保网站安全、高效地运行,减少潜在的错误和风险。
顶一下
(0)
0%
踩一下
(0)
0%
- 相关评论
- 我要评论
-